Job description

Are you a team player, passionate about making a positive impact on people's lives and focused on delivering excellent care?

Do you possess great communication skills?

We are seeking compassionate care support workers to join our team and contribute to delivering high-quality care. We are looking for a reliable and competent individual to join our amazing team in a beautiful homely setting, which is recommended by many as an excellent home.

Key Responsibilities
  1. Ensure our residents continue to receive outstanding care.
  2. Assist with the care needs of the residents, including personal care and personal support.
  3. Be responsible for the physical, emotional, and personal care needs of our residents in a kind, caring, trustworthy, and respectful manner; preserving dignity and self-respect at all times.
  4. Assist with the completion of care plans and work in collaboration with healthcare professionals.
Requirements
  1. Previous experience in care.
  2. Be compassionate, patient, and dedicated to enhancing the lives of the residents.
  3. Ability to work flexible hours, including weekends.
